In this week's episode, we are practicing our breathwork with a coherent breathing exercise. Breathwork is an awesome (and free) way to help reduce stress and anxiety! As more places start to open up around us, I know that can cause some serious stress as we get acclimated yet again to a new standard of living. This coherent breathing exercise will calm your mind for the moment so that you can think and process clearly.
After you've grounded yourself with the breathwork, the reflection of lessons learned in this past year of pandemic-style living begins! I figured what better way to reflect on this past year in quarantine than to come up with a list of things I learned about myself during this time. I have always been known to find a lesson out of everything, heck that's what this podcast is about, but there is so much to be said about this pandemic and all the mini-lessons there are to be learned. Join me as I talk you through the things I learned in this time.
